A side project by TV Girl that gives off intense vaporwave vibes. Ironically, I only recognized Jordana's singing when I first heard this album. She did the vocals on a few of my favorite tracks (check out “Magazines Pt. II”). Her voice really complements the dreamy ambiance.

The mysterious online entity known only as “DJ Wallh4x” released this project on Club Cringe back in 2021. Every moment scratches every fold of your brain. Although the samples on the album range from cute video game references to church hymn vibes, there’s an undeniable evilness in every track. I listened to the whole album in the shower the other morning and had such a glorious day after. Favorite tracks “BMORA CLUB”, “Buy Mode”, “Crazy Hand”.

Nectar was one of my favorite projects from 2019, so hearing that Yung Lean had another project coming under his alter ego Jonatan Leandoer96, I knew it would be a certified day 1 listen™️. While nectar felt like raw indie rock, Blodhundar feels more atmospheric and hypnotic, with heavy folk influences. Songs like My City and Vitriol come hard in the hypno region, while other songs like Snake Ice could almost fit in a regular Yung Lean album. Please take the time to check this one out! Favorite track? Machines.
